The maximum program length is more than 4 years. The highest degree offered by the school is the Master's degree. Southern Arkansas University Main Campus is a public school.

In Fall 2002, the school had 3,147 (full-time equivalent) students. 98.3% of students attend full-time, while 1.7% attend part-time. In Fall 2002, 248 male students and 290 female students enrolled as first-time students (freshmen, typically). Male students comprised 46.1% of the student body, while females made up 53.9%.

The school offers financial aid to athletes for football, basketball, baseball, track & field, and in general.
